‘The Book of Night Women’ by Jamaican author
Marlon James launched in Washington DC
Friday, March 6th, 2009

Jamaican author Marlon James, on Wednesday (March 4) launched his second novel – ‘The Book of Night Women’ at a reading and book signing at the Borders Book Store  on K Street in Washington DC.

Jamaicans Honoured in Chicago
Thursday, March 5th, 2009

Ten Jamaicans residing in Chicago, Illinois, in the United States, were honoured on February 21, for their outstanding contributions to the Jamaican community, by the Jamaican Consulate in that city, at its annual awards banquet, held at the Chateau Del Mar Country Club, in Hickory Hills.
